android源码设计模式分析,Android系统源码情景分析

github-1源码1上的值是多少?ActionBarSherlock ActionBarlock是GitHub上最火的Android开源项目 。这是一个独立的图书馆,通过一个API和主题,开发者可以轻松使用所有版本Android Action Bar的设计 。

1、如何高效阅读源代码?以下是之前写的一篇文章:《如何快速阅读源码》这篇文章讨论了当你需要了解一个开源项目的代码逻辑时 , 如何快速理清它!以下是我个人认为有效的方法:本文以Mybatis为例进行论证!编程界有一个古老的传统“先运行” 。学习新技术 , 就从“HelloWorld”开始!是否学习一门新语言,打印“Hello World”;或者在学习新框架的时候写一个demo!

其实当你想读一个开源项目的源码的时候,大多数情况下,你已经可以使用这个开源项目了!所以这里的“运行”不是一个“HelloWorld”或者一个可以运行的程序!而是在你的头脑中运行!你什么意思?Mybatis你会用吗?那么Mybatis是如何实现的呢?仔细想想,你能用完整的句子描述它吗?

2、卧薪尝胆三个月啃透Android面试全秘籍,现已入职字节跳动,税前30K经过三个月的努力,吃透了腾讯科技博主整理的安卓面试所有秘籍后,收到了字节跳动的offer,谈顺利入职 , 月薪30k 。当时准备写一篇入门感悟 。结果上个月因为熟悉业务耽误了,一直抽不出时间写 。最近终于抽出时间来说说了 。1.两轮远程沟通,一轮现场沟通 。HR直接来谈工资 。现在我的工作地点在北京 , 但是在裸辞之后我回到了我的家乡 。

3、2022史上最全Android面试题归纳汇总(附答案解析 4、Android插件化架构-拦截Activity的启动流程绕过AndroidManifest检测...在了解了Java 设计 模式的动态代理之后,需要按照上一期的文章分析自己截取活动的启动过程 。前面有很多好事要做,现在就做坏事吧 。如何才能让未注册的活动开始而不报错?答案是Hook 。如何找到钩点是个问题 。我能把钩子放在哪里?

活动启动流程的源码我就不贴了 。如果你不知道,请到这里的安卓插件架构的活动启动流程分析,我在这里直接挂钩 。上面我们截取了Activity的开始 , 也可以看到startActivity方法的打印 。但是,如果不做任何处理仍然会跳转,那么我们需要提前在AndroidMnifest.xml中注册一个活动 。它不怕太阳 , 通过它可以重生 。

5、 android开发一般都使用什么框架开源框架推荐:4年后的network * 。这篇文章再次谈到了0hook的插件库Shadow 。目前好像是腾讯的影子插件库实现了0hookapi插件 。在腾讯也广泛使用,其设计解耦很好 。可以独立升级插件的插件依赖库很少会引起冲突 , 影子插件的几个版本可以混合使用也不会引起异常 。如果你还在等待,相信看完这篇文章,你可以对这个插件库更有信心 。

毕竟对于谷歌来说,动态更新的行为并不是它想要的 。如果对插件原理不熟悉,可以看我之前的插件文章,横向分析了Small和Replugin两个插件框架,深度描述了三年前的插件原理 。有问题可以在这篇文章里讨论 。与其他插件库相比,Shadow有几个特殊的概念 。很多人只是想出来怎么用,其实对整个影子没有一个初步的概念,很难用好这个库 。
【android源码设计模式分析,Android系统源码情景分析】
6、 android实战培训课程(1)安卓培训的主要内容是什么?每个人对于培训的准备和基础都不一样,但是看了你的问题,感觉我们的情况还是很像的 。我是去年毕业的,当时学的是计算机专业 。当时学校开设的课程都是以理论基础为主 。我并不是说大学教育不好 。不过当时的课程一般都是教授级别的 。给我们讲讲一般模式就是老师在PPT上讲课我们在下面拍照 。期末考试的时候 , 老师直接把问题的答案给了我们 。这一年过去了,技术方面的东西真的没学到 。后来我来到中国清远,看到我们学校和我们学校合作,给我们弄了一个安卓的培训班 。我觉得我缺少很多 。我也怕找不到像你一样理想的工作 , 所以参加了华清视界的安卓培训 。当时我们的学习内容主要包括以下几点 。其实各种培训班都是类似的老师,最重要的还是要靠自己 。

7、github上有什么价值的 android 源码1 。ActionBar Lock ActionBar Lock应该算是GitHub上最火的Android开源项目了 。这是一个独立的图书馆 。通过一个API和主题,开发者可以轻松使用所有版本的Android Action Bar的-3模式 。对于Android4.0及以后版本,action barSherlock可以自动使用本地ActionBar实现,而对于之前没有ActionBar功能的版本,基于IceCreamSandwich的自定义ActionBar实现会自动围绕布局 。
详情请参考:ActionBarSherlock 2 。脸书androidsdkfacebooksdkforandroid是一个开源库,它允许开发者将脸书集成到开发的android应用程序中,如果你想获得更多关于例子、文档、将SDK集成到App、源代码等信息 。,可以直接访问FacebookDevelopers 。

    推荐阅读